​No Motive Known After Gunman Kills One Outside Bassett Strip Club

BASSETT – One man was gunned down, another escaped injury after an unknown suspect opened fire outside a strip club Thursday morning.
 
Industry Station deputies responded to the shooting at 2:20 a.m. They arrived and found one man outside the location, 13217 Valley Blvd., unresponsive and suffering from at least one gunshot wound.
“The suspect drove his vehicle alongside two victims. The suspect exited the vehicle and fired multiple rounds at the victims,” according to the Los Angeles County Sheriff’s Information Bureau.
 
The victim died at the scene.
 
No suspect or vehicle description is available.

No Injuries Reported After Gunfire Strikes Bassett Home

BASSETT - A suspect or suspects opened fire on an occupied home Saturday afternoon, deputies said.

The shooting took place in the 14200 block of Shaver Street around 5:30 p.m. December 1. Deputies found a spent .9 millimeter bullet lodged in the home, according to the Los Angeles County Sheriff’s Industry Station.

The gunfire came from south of Amar Road and into the back of the home.

A witness reported to deputies an older, dark-colored SUV occupied by two Hispanic men fleeing westbound on Homeward Street towards Sunkist Avenue.

​Two Suspects Arrested After El Monte Pursuit Ends with Crash in Bassett

Bassett - A man and woman were arrested after fleeing police who attempted to serve a search warrant Friday.
 
The unidentified driver and passenger fled El Monte Police just after 5 a.m. November 2. The pursuit barely lasted two minutes before the suspects were taken into custody, according to Lt. Ernie Kramer of the El Monte Police Department.
 
El Monte officers were in La Puente to serve the search warrant and located their suspect driving in the area. The officers trailed the suspect when he fled from them, initiating the chase, Kramer said.
 
The driver crashed through a fence in the 800 block of Stichman Avenue and hit a wall. No one was injured, Kramer said.
 
The booking information for both suspects was not available.
 
Kramer could not provide further details, citing the ongoing investigation.

Two Men Shot at Bassett House Party Saturday

BASSETT - Two victims are recovering after being shot as they left a house party early Saturday morning.

One victim was shot in the buttocks, a second shot in the stomach in the 200 block of Santa Mariana Avenue around 12:14 a.m. Two suspects approached both victims, who are described as Black men in their 20s, and one of the fire upon the victims with a 40-caliber handgun, according to Lt. Hugo Reynaga of the Los Angeles County Sheriff’s Industry Station.

The victims ran to a nearby McDonald’s, 13814 Valley Blvd., where help was summoned.

Both victims are labeled in stable condition, Reynaga said.

The suspects, described as Hispanic men, fled the area.

The motive is unclear. The victims become uncooperative as deputies asked them questions, Reynaga said.

​Man in Stable Condition After Being Stabbed in Bassett

BASSETT - A bloody stabbing victim walked in the middle of Valley Boulevard Thursday night and flagged down motorists for help.
 
Passing motorists witnessed the 20-something man walking in the middle of Temple Avenue and Valley Boulevard around 11:40 p.m. The man was bleeding from the chest, according to Los Angeles County Sheriff’s Industry Station radio traffic.
 
The man was taken to an area hospital.
 
The man was last listed in stable condition, according to Lt. Chris Garcia of the Sheriff’s Industry Station.
 
Deputies could not locate the suspect, Garcia said.
 
The suspect was known to the victim. Deputies, aided by a helicopter, searched for the suspect, who is likely a transient living in or near an encampment around the 605 freeway at Valley Boulevard, deputies said.
